Erin M. Scharg, Workers’ Compensation Attorney

attorney erin lillis 2021Erin applies her knowledge and passion for the law to help individuals and families experiencing a crisis.

In 2013, Erin joined Eason & Tambornini, bringing her a lifelong passion for justice and helping others. Since then, Erin has acquired extensive courtroom experience and developed her specialties: Social Security Disability and Wage and Overtime Law.

Erin serves her clients by first being a conscientious listener. She believes the key to providing top-notch representation is taking the time to listen to her client’s concerns truly. Through a diligent and comprehensive approach, she has been honored to achieve exceptional results for clients in plight, whether helping people get compensated adequately for their work or obtaining social security disability benefits.

As a lawyer, one of her greatest strengths is experience. Erin’s substantial experience appearing before various tribunals have equipped her with a sea of knowledge about how courts are likely to rule on specific issues. Erin has appeared in almost every county in California, in state, federal, and administrative courts. Erin has also successfully resolved numerous class action lawsuits on behalf of workers that were denied overtime, meal breaks, and rest breaks in jurisdictions throughout California, including the United States District Court.

Additionally, Erin is a member of the Sacramento Organization of Social Security Claimants’ Representatives (“SOSSCR”). SOSSCR is a network of attorneys and advocates representing people with disabilities. Their mission is to advocate for improvements in Social Security disability programs.

It didn’t take much time for Erin to realize that she was passionate about the legal field. When her father was ill with cancer and unable to work, her family depended on social security disability benefits. Alas, Erin understands that chronic illness is troublesome for the person with the disease and the family members. Erin was dissatisfied to see that sometimes people have to fight to recover benefits, even if they have been paying taxes their entire life. Eventually, her father recovered, but Erin’s desire for justice grew.

Before law school, Erin worked for an insurance company, which provided her with valuable knowledge about how claims are handled. During law school, Erin spent two years as an active participant in the Health and Elder Law Clinic, which provides legal assistance to eligible elders in the community. After law school, Erin worked in workers’ compensation and eventually joined Eason & Tambornini, pursuing outcomes in the client’s best interests. “Some of my best days are when I tell my clients they have been approved for social security disability benefits,” she says.
